Above you can see me running a 5x LRM20 Stalker. That's 100 LRM's shot at once. My target is unsuspecting cataprach, a very juicy target for any LRM boat. He is nearly max health (like 95%, little scrathes, all armor near max). I unleash the barrage of 100 LRM's right into his face at optimal range of about 300m. And to raise up the stakes even more, he is actually walking towards me with his massive front chest directed right at my lrm's.

Expectations; this is the biggest mistake of his puny life.

Result: He lost his center torso armor and his CT internals are at yellow. His left/right torso are now at orange armor.

I'll let you decide if LRM's are still worth keeping around.

I'll address you directly, but this one goes out to others too saying the same thing. Are you guys not understanding what happened there? I did not shoot "one volley", I shot five. So I'm not sure where you got that "2 shots" will now kill an enemy. If we are now assuming that it takes two similar volleys as shown here, that means it takes 10 shots to kill an enemy. Nobody in their right mind is running a 5x LRM20 stalker. That is a joke build made for one purpose only; to test out the extreme situation with LRM's, and in such an extreme situation yes I fully expect to wreck my target when conditions are so perfect for it. If anyone thinks it was easy before to run a joke build like 5x LRM20 stalker and totally dominate, you are sorely mistaken. That thing moves like a snail and gets totally wrecked by ecm and light mechs.

The conclusion should be clear from what you've seen here; LRM's are not worth their tonnage anymore. If someone thinks its a good idea to bring in a weak weapon and call it a "support weapon", then by all means knock yourself out. But for the rest of us who are looking for effective builds and weapons, having such a huge weapon type to be a lot less than optimal is a huge game breaker.
